New Fiesta Questions

Featured Replies

Hi

I am a new member. I picked up my new shape Fiesta yesterday. My third one in 5 years. I am delighted with it and think the new shape is excellent and the whole driving experience is much better. There are a couple of things I've noticed, though, and would be grateful for some assistance:

1. If I switch the engine off the radio stays on and similarly when I switch engine off, I have to switch the radio on manually; is there a way of setting it so the radio will go off and come on with the engine as it did on my previous fiesta?

2. As I have been driving along in day, it seems I have lights on the whole time even though my main lights are off. I don't have the LED daytime lights but wondered if there are daytime lights on the vehicle anyway?

My wife picked up her new fiesta on Friday and has the same things so I presume both should happen!



My radio comes off and on with the ignition (unless you turn the radio off while the engine's running, then it stays off) on my 2012 Fiesta. I'll have a look in the menu next time I used it to see if there's an option for it. It sounds like something that'd annoy me so I don't see why they'd deliberately change it in the new ones.

As for the lights I'd assume those are daytime running lights. Mine doesn't have those though because it's a pre-facelift so I can't really help there.

My focus does this too with the radio - it turns off when you open the door. Then it's on as normal when you turn the ignition!

The lights are those daytime running lights- as you won't have the led ones, they use the sidelights for it - you can tell the difference between these and normal sidelights settings as your back lights wont be on during the day :)
